Two men due in court after alleged wilful fireraising in Maud

Published 21st Jul 2017

Two 33 year old men are due in court today after a storage building in Maud was allegedly set on fire deliberately.

The fire on Market Street caused damage worth a mid five figure sum of money, with everything inside totally destroyed.

It spread to the social club nearby, with some damage there as well.

Detective Sergeant Martyn Thomson said: "The Scottish Fire and Rescue Service attended this fire along with police. The storage building and its contents was destroyed and there was also damage to the Social Club Building.

"We would like to thank the public for assisting us while enquiries were carried out."
